.\" Automatically generated by Pod::Man 4.10 (Pod::Simple 3.35) .\" .\" Standard preamble: .\" ======================================================================== .de Sp \" Vertical space (when we can't use .PP) .if t .sp .5v .if n .sp .. .de Vb \" Begin verbatim text .ft CW .nf .ne \\$1 .. .de Ve \" End verbatim text .ft R .fi .. .\" Set up some character translations and predefined strings. \*(-- will .\" give an unbreakable dash, \*(PI will give pi, \*(L" will give a left .\" double quote, and \*(R" will give a right double quote. \*(C+ will .\" give a nicer C++. Capital omega is used to do unbreakable dashes and .\" therefore won't be available. \*(C` and \*(C' expand to `' in nroff, .\" nothing in troff, for use with C<>. .tr \(*W- .ds C+ C\v'-.1v'\h'-1p'\s-2+\h'-1p'+\s0\v'.1v'\h'-1p' .ie n \{\ . ds -- \(*W- . ds PI pi . if (\n(.H=4u)&(1m=24u) .ds -- \(*W\h'-12u'\(*W\h'-12u'-\" diablo 10 pitch . if (\n(.H=4u)&(1m=20u) .ds -- \(*W\h'-12u'\(*W\h'-8u'-\" diablo 12 pitch . ds L" "" . ds R" "" . ds C` "" . ds C' "" 'br\} .el\{\ . ds -- \|\(em\| . ds PI \(*p . ds L" `` . ds R" '' . ds C` . ds C' 'br\} .\" .\" Escape single quotes in literal strings from groff's Unicode transform. .ie \n(.g .ds Aq \(aq .el .ds Aq ' .\" .\" If the F register is >0, we'll generate index entries on stderr for .\" titles (.TH), headers (.SH), subsections (.SS), items (.Ip), and index .\" entries marked with X<> in POD. Of course, you'll have to process the .\" output yourself in some meaningful fashion. .\" .\" Avoid warning from groff about undefined register 'F'. .de IX .. .nr rF 0 .if \n(.g .if rF .nr rF 1 .if (\n(rF:(\n(.g==0)) \{\ . if \nF \{\ . de IX . tm Index:\\$1\t\\n%\t"\\$2" .. . if !\nF==2 \{\ . nr % 0 . nr F 2 . \} . \} .\} .rr rF .\" ======================================================================== .\" .IX Title "DH_INSTALLDEB 1" .TH DH_INSTALLDEB 1 "2019-02-23" "12.1.1" "Debhelper" .\" For nroff, turn off justification. Always turn off hyphenation; it makes .\" way too many mistakes in technical documents. .if n .ad l .nh .SH "NOM" .IX Header "NOM" dh_installdeb \- Installer des fichiers dans le répertoire \s-1DEBIAN\s0 .SH "SYNOPSIS" .IX Header "SYNOPSIS" \&\fBdh_installdeb\fR [\fIoptions_de_debhelper\fR] .SH "DESCRIPTION" .IX Header "DESCRIPTION" \&\fBdh_installdeb\fR est le programme de la suite debhelper chargé de l'installation des fichiers dans le répertoire \fI\s-1DEBIAN\s0\fR du répertoire de construction du paquet ainsi que du réglage correct des droits sur ces fichiers. .SH "FICHIERS" .IX Header "FICHIERS" .IP "\fIpaquet\fR.postinst" 4 .IX Item "paquet.postinst" .PD 0 .IP "\fIpaquet\fR.preinst" 4 .IX Item "paquet.preinst" .IP "\fIpaquet\fR.postrm" 4 .IX Item "paquet.postrm" .IP "\fIpaquet\fR.prerm" 4 .IX Item "paquet.prerm" .PD Ces scripts de maintenance sont installés dans le répertoire \fI\s-1DEBIAN\s0\fR. .Sp Dans les scripts, l'item \fB#DEBHELPER#\fR est remplacé par les lignes de code générées par les autres commandes debhelper. .IP "\fIpaquet\fR.triggers" 4 .IX Item "paquet.triggers" .PD 0 .IP "\fIpaquet\fR.shlibs" 4 .IX Item "paquet.shlibs" .PD Ces fichiers de contrôle sont installés dans le répertoire \fI\s-1DEBIAN\s0\fR. .Sp Veuillez noter que \fIpaquet\fR.shlibs est uniquement installé si le niveau de compatibilité est 9 ou inférieur. En version 10, veuillez utiliser \&\fBdh_makeshlibs\fR\|(1). .IP "\fIpaquet\fR.conffiles" 4 .IX Item "paquet.conffiles" Historiquement ce fichier était nécessaire pour marquer manuellement les fichiers comme des conffiles. Cependant il est devenu obsolète de facto depuis que debhelper détermine automatiquement quels fichiers doivent être marqués comme conffiles. .Sp Jusqu'à la version 11, ce fichier de contrôle était installé dans le dossier \&\fI\s-1DEBIAN\s0\fR. À partir de la version 12, ce fichier est ignoré en silence. .IP "\fIpaquet\fR.maintscript" 4 .IX Item "paquet.maintscript" Les lignes de ce fichier correspondent à des commandes et leurs paramètres de \fBdpkg\-maintscript\-helper\fR\|(1). « maint-script-parameters » ne devrait \&\fIpas\fR être inclus car debhelper l'ajoutera automatiquement. .Sp Exemple : .Sp .Vb 4 \& # Correct \& rm_conffile /etc/obsolete.conf 0.2~ foo \& # INCORRECT \& rm_conffile /etc/obsolete.conf 0.2~ foo \-\- "$@" .Ve .Sp Dans les niveaux de compatibilité 10 ou suivants, tous les métacaractères de l'interpréteur de commandes seront protégés, aussi du code arbitraire d'interpréteur de commandes ne peut pas être inséré ici. Par exemple, une ligne comme \f(CW\*(C`mv_conffile /etc/oldconffile /etc/newconffile\*(C'\fR insérera des extraits du script de maintenance dans tous les scripts de maintenance, suffisant pour déplacer le fichier \fIconffile\fR. .Sp L'intention était aussi d'échapper les métacaractères du shell dans les modes précédents. Cependant, cela ne fonctionnait pas correctement et il était possible d'embarquer du code shell arbitraire dans les modes précédents. .Sp L'outil \fBdh_installdeb\fR effectuera quelques validations basiques sur certaines commandes listées dans ce fichier pour éviter les erreurs habituelles. Cette validation renvoie un avertissement depuis la version 10, et une erreur en version 12. .SH "VOIR AUSSI" .IX Header "VOIR AUSSI" \&\fBdebhelper\fR\|(7) .PP Ce programme fait partie de debhelper. .SH "AUTEUR" .IX Header "AUTEUR" Joey Hess .SH "TRADUCTION" .IX Header "TRADUCTION" Cette traduction est maintenue à l'aide de l'outil po4a par l'équipe francophone de traduction de Debian. .PP Veuillez signaler toute erreur de traduction en écrivant à ou par un rapport de bogue sur le paquet debhelper. .PP Vous pouvez toujours avoir accès à la version anglaise de ce document en utilisant la commande « man \-L C
 ».